MEI Pharma, a prominent pharmaceutical company, has made a significant move into the cryptocurrency market by committing $100 million to a Litecoin treasury strategy. This decision is part of a broader trend where companies are increasingly diversifying their treasury holdings to include digital assets. By allocating such a substantial amount to Litecoin,

aims to leverage the potential growth and stability of this cryptocurrency, which is known for its faster transaction times and lower fees compared to Bitcoin.

At the center of this strategy is Charlie Lee, the creator of Litecoin, who has joined MEI Pharma's board to lead the company's crypto expansion. Lee's involvement brings strong technical leadership to the project, given his track record of pushing Litecoin upgrades like SegWit and opt-in privacy features. These innovations have helped make Litecoin a reliable payment option over the years. Lee's experience also includes contributing to research labs and other technical improvements for Bitcoin, further solidifying his expertise in the cryptocurrency space.

MEI Pharma is collaborating with Titan Partners Group and GSR, a crypto investment firm, to execute this treasury strategy. Over $100 million has already been committed, marking one of the largest institutional moves into Litecoin to date. The Litecoin Foundation is also backing the strategy, aligning it with its goal of pushing wider Litecoin adoption.
